The movie “Extinction” (2018) is a science fiction thriller that takes viewers on a gripping journey filled with suspense and unexpected twists. Directed by Ben Young, this film explores a post-apocalyptic world where humanity is on the brink of extinction.
The story follows a man named Peter, played by Michael Peña, who is haunted by recurring dreams of a devastating alien invasion. As the nightmares become more intense, Peter begins to question his sanity and reality.
As the plot unfolds, Peter’s fears become a reality when a destructive alien force descends upon Earth, threatening the existence of mankind. With chaos and destruction unfolding all around him, Peter must find the strength to protect his family and uncover the truth behind the invasion. The film delves into themes of survival, resilience, and the unbreakable bond between loved ones in the face of adversity.
